Definition PG 18 manual
A read-only SQL transaction cannot alter non-temporary tables. This parameter controls the default read-only status of each new transaction. The default is off (read/write).
Consult SET TRANSACTION for more information.

How it works
default_transaction_read_only sets the default read-only status of new transactions. Each transaction inherits this default, but read-only mode still permits temporary-table changes and does not substitute for standby or privilege enforcement.
default_transaction_read_only is a USER-context setting and can be assigned per role, database, or session; its value is copied when a new transaction starts, so it does not rewrite a transaction already in progress.
The default_ variables seed the corresponding transaction_ state. Isolation, read-only status, deferrability, retries, and snapshot lifetime must be designed together.
Operational considerations
Changing default_transaction_read_only in one session and assuming role defaults, database defaults, or other pooled sessions changed with it.
Changing transaction semantics as a performance experiment and silently weakening an application's consistency contract.
Letting a pooled session retain transaction-related state because checkout or rollback/reset handling is incomplete.
Changing default_transaction_read_only globally without a rollback plan and a client or operational compatibility test.
Workload guidance
OLAP: For reporting, consider a read-only transaction and an isolation choice that matches snapshot requirements; use deferrability only with read-only serializable work.
OLTP: Choose default_transaction_read_only for correctness semantics first. Keep the common OLTP path explicit, then override only transactions whose consistency contract justifies different blocking or retry behavior.
SMALL: Do not change default_transaction_read_only as a generic speed tweak. Higher isolation or long snapshots can amplify contention and vacuum pressure on a small node.
